Imagine a space where everything is within reach, making meal prep a breeze!Trendy Kitchen Designs for Colorado SpringsWhen it comes to kitchen designs, Colorado Springs homeowners often lean towards a mix of rustic charm and modern elegance. Think of a warm, inviting atmosphere with wooden cabinets paired with sleek, stainless-steel appliances. Adding elements like stone backsplashes or farmhouse sinks can elevate your kitchen's overall appeal.How to Plan Your Kitchen RemodelPlanning is crucial for a successful kitchen remodel.
